Dental Office Manager
We are seeking a skilled and experienced Dental Office Manager who excels in customer service, leadership, and communication. The ideal candidate will be a self-motivated, organized individual with a positive, outgoing personality and a passion for building strong relationships with patients and staff.
Qualifications:
- Minimum of 3 years' experience as a Dental Office Manager.
- Strong knowledge of dental office operations, including billing, patient scheduling, insurance benefits, treatment plan presentation and follow-through, and practice management software (e.g., Dentrix, Eaglesoft).
- Familiarity with dental industry terminology and best practices.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office and other relevant tools.
We foster a culture of continuous improvement to enhance the patient experience.
Key Responsibilities:
- Welcome patients warmly and ensure a positive experience.
- Lead and manage office staff, ensuring smooth operations.
- Provide top-notch customer service when answering phones and assisting patients.
- Oversee treatment plans from creation to successful completion.
- Manage insurance processes and patient financing options effectively.
- Assist with patient check-ins, check-outs, and payment collection.
- Maintain and optimize both hygiene and treatment schedules.
- Keep the office organized and running efficiently.
- Handle mail, deliveries, and lab orders.
- Manage multiple tasks and projects simultaneously.
- Perform additional administrative duties as assigned by the doctor or designated staff.
- Prepare and submit required monthly reports.
- Scan and organize patient, insurance, and practice documents.
